Two years ago, Dan and Bert Rodriguez (two members of this forum and the DFW kayak fishing community) attempted to paddle a 56 mile stretch of the Lower Pecos River, the sister to the infamous Devil's River. Halfway through their trip, flash floods cause them to abandon their kayaks and gear and evacuate via helicopter. Many of you heard the story through their blog, Lone Star Chronicles.

This year, two years after the historic Langtry Flood of 2014, Bert and Dan returned to the Pecos to finish what they started. They invited me along to document the trip through the lens of a video camera, and our crew was rounded out by Daniel Underbrink, an experienced outdoorsman who has paddled the Pecos and Devil's multiple times.

This is the trailer for the miniseries I'll be producing about our trip. Hope you guys enjoy it.
